The most dangerous way to use AI at work is the most natural one: to trust it.

These tools are built to be trusted. They speak fluently and confidently, in complete, well-organized sentences - like a knowledgeable colleague who's done the reading. And most of the time, they're genuinely useful, which is exactly what makes the trap so well-disguised: a tool that's right most of the time teaches you to stop checking, and the moment you stop checking is the moment it produces something wrong with the same fluent confidence it produced everything right. The lawyer who filed a brief full of citations his AI invented didn't distrust his tool too little in general. He distrusted it too little in the one instance that counted.

AI Literacy for the Workplace is about the judgment that prevents that - the practical skill of using AI well and safely. It is not a technical book; you won't learn to build a model, and you don't need to. You'll learn how these tools actually work well enough to judge them, where they characteristically fail, how to verify what they produce, how to navigate the new risks they bring into the workplace, and above all when to trust them and when not.

We're past the novelty phase and past the productivity phase. We're in the consequence phase - the output goes straight into the world, the failures arrive with names attached, and the law has arrived too. Under the EU AI Act's Article 4 and NIST guidance, AI literacy is now a workplace requirement, not a nice-to-have.

Inside, you'll learn how to:

  • Understand why models sound so confident, why they hallucinate, and how training data, cutoffs, and bias shape what they say
  • Build the core discipline - never trust, always verify - into concrete habits for sourcing, catching fabrication, and keeping a human in the loop
  • Navigate the new threat surface: deepfakes and synthetic media, AI-powered misinformation, prompt injection, and the data you must never paste into these tools
  • Develop the judgment for when to use AI and when not to - how stakes change the rules, when to disclose, and who owns the output
  • Extend literacy across an organization through policy, training, and role-by-role knowledge - and meet what the EU AI Act and NIST now expect

This is not a tool tutorial, not a prompt-engineering manual, and not an anti-AI book. It's written by someone who uses these tools every day. The argument isn't that AI is bad - it's that AI without judgment is dangerous, which is a very different claim.

Who it's for: every working professional who uses AI tools (or whose tools have quietly started using AI on their behalf); managers and team leads responsible for how their people use them; and anyone responsible for AI policy, compliance, or training - in HR, legal, operations, or IT - who now has to ensure AI literacy across an organization, often because the law requires it.

The value of AI at work is real, the danger is real, and the only thing that separates the two is human judgment that stays in the loop.

Accurate as of mid-2026, with the still-moving legal specifics flagged. Part of the Finnoybu Press AI for Everyone series.

The lawyer had everything except the judgment. Let's make sure you don't share his fate.
